Index of /_SITEIMAGE/image/YmliYW5kaS5jby5rcg/5b/43/88/1c

[ICO]NameLast modifiedSizeDescription

[PARENTDIR]Parent Directory   -  
[IMG]5b43881cc2f7ca15496e..>2025-05-20 06:12 326K